Our first two days:
Students in room 18 have been getting to know each other and have begun to build community while completing tasks that help me get to know their learning needs and personalities.
So far, we have completed writing tasks such as a letter to Ms. Laird, we have created a classroom charter, outlined our learning needs in order to be successful using the toilet paper game, and created a page of mathematical equations that help others learn more about us. It's been a busy couple of days! We will continue with goal setting and identifying areas we would like to be better at in preparation for our upcoming learning plans.
Today, the students requested we play a name game so that they could learn the names of the students of the opposite grade. We had a great time "Going on a Picnic" and some students decided to bring some strange things to our picnic. Ask your child what they decided to bring and how the game worked.
I'm really looking forward to our next couple of days as we have two ST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Math) challenges planned in order to activate student thinking around these areas of knowledge and skill, as well as work on team building. I am also hoping to support students develop their perseverance and problem solving through these challenges, while also focusing on teamwork.
